MetricMadison, WINew Berlin, WIRacine, WI
Population285,30040,30278,057
Population growth / yr+1.4%-0.1%+0.1%
Median home value$429,253$452,705$215,257
Median rent$1,697/mo$1,900/mo$1,211/mo
Median household income$78,050$101,091$57,740
Home value YoY+2.2%+4.5%+4.8%
5-year home CAGR+5.8%+5.5%+8.2%
Off 5-year peak-0.0%+0.0%+0.0%
Momentum score716976
Career fit978165
Remote-work fit514636
Average commute21 min23 min24 min
Traffic friction333436
Public transit gap6310087
Outdoors fit333333
Dating scene proxy662630

Best-fit read

  • Racine, WI tends to score better for lower purchase budget.
  • Racine, WI tends to score better for lower rent.
  • New Berlin, WI tends to score better for higher local income.
  • Madison, WI tends to score better for career momentum.
  • Madison, WI tends to score better for remote-work fit.
